Each time you buy a book from a store, chances are that you will be handed out a bookmark to go along with it. These collectible bookmarks can all act as additions to your collection and are a great way to start. Almost all bookstores have their own personalized bookmark which means that each time you buy a book from a different store, you will have a brand new bookmark that you didn't have before.

However, buying a book isn't the only way to start your hobby of collectible bookmarks. All book stores, usually, carry their own collection of bookmarks that are for sale. These bookmarks are more intricate in design checkout, Doll House Plan and have a higher degree of detailing than those that are handed out with book sales. As a result, they do cost a little, although never too much to make a dent in your wallet. Bookmarks are used by book stores as a way to communicate with their clients on a regular basis. So while most bookmarks will carry an advertising message at most, it is easy to find others that are solely meant to be bookmarks and nothing more.

Design options, when it comes to collectible bookmarks, are endless. You can buy a collectible bookmark shaped like a leaf or one that has a plant also look at, Glass Display Cabinet designed by putting real leaves and petals stuck together on a base. There are fragrant collectible bookmarks that have a perfume sprayed on them to last a long time while there are even glow-in-the-dark collectible bookmarks that keep you aware of the page, even in the night.
